It works as a backup drive fine, it's just that Time Machine doesn't mount/unmount the drive and when it's being used for backup it doesn't get the custom Time Machine backup drive blue icon.
That's correct; Time Machine doesn't mount and dismount directly-connected drives the way it does network drives. And it should have a green icon.
Is it only the Time Capsule that can mount/unmount? It's not the biggest of deals to have it on the desktop all day except that the system and certain applications periodically scan all drives which prevents the drive from sleeping.
That shouldn't be a problem. HDs are built to run 24/7.
I have Time Machine Editor v 2.5.3 set to backup up every 6 hours.
That's usually not a good idea, if you can avoid it. Local backups should be much faster than network, and won't be contending for your network connection. See #13 in Time Machine - Frequently Asked Questions (or use the link in *User Tips* at the top of this forum).

    Restore the Acrobat preferences files (Mac OS)
    Restore the Acrobat preferences files to eliminate problems caused by a damaged preferences file.
    Note: Re-creating the Acrobat preferences files restores settings to their defaults. 
    Quit Acrobat.
    Drag the following files from the Users/[Username]/Library/Preferences folder to the Desktop:
    Acrobat WebCapture Cookies
    com.adobe.Acrobat.Pro.plist or com.adobe.Acrobat.Pro_x86_9.0.plist
    Acrobat Distiller Prefs and com.adobe.Acrobat.Pro.plist (if you are troubleshooting an issue with Distiller)
    The Acrobat folder, which contains preferences for forms (MRUFormsList), collaboration (OfflineDocs), and color settings (AcrobatColor Settings.csf)
    Restart Acrobat

    This happens in Ubuntu 11.4 with Firefox 13. While in Firefox the mouse pointer gets stuck in the 'hand' icon and will not select anything anymore either in or out of Firefox. I have only fixed this with a reboot

    I have encountered this a couple of times over the last few weeks, usually when I have lots of Firefox tabs open. Basically it stops all mouse functionality except the ability to move the pointer. And the pointer becomes a fist.
    However, the keyboard still works and I found a short term workaround:-
    1. either a) "'''Alt+Tab'''" to a terminal that is already open, or b) use the "'''Alt+F2'''" to get a "'''Run Command'''" box
    2. type "'''killall firefox'''", and hit the enter key.
    That kills Firefox and allows the rest of my system to function normally. Otherwise I have to reboot by holding down the power button for 10 seconds or so - which is very undesirable indeed.

  • Downloaded movie from iTunes is under video icon and won't play can it br moved

    Bought transformers movie from iTunes it is under my videos icon when I hit play the screen stays black even though the frame looks like the movie is playing what's wrong?

    Quit the video app and try again.
    Go to the home screen first by tapping the home button. Quit the app by double tapping the home button and the task bar will appear with all of you recent/open apps displayed at the bottom. Tap and hold down on the video app icon until it begins to wiggle. Tap the minus sign in the upper left corner to close the app. Restart the iPad. Restart the iPad by holding down on the sleep button until the red slider appears and then slide to shut off. To power up hold the sleep button until the Apple logo appears and let go of the button.
    Launch the video app again and see what happens.
    If that doesn't work - go to the home screen again and swipe to the right to bring up the search feature. Type the name of the movie in the search field at the top. If the movie shows up in the search - tap on the icon and hopefully it will start playing. Let it play for a couple of minutes and tap done. go back to the video app and see if the movie appears there. If so you should be able to play it from there.
    If that doesn't work, try resetting the iPad and launch the video app again.
    Reset the iPad by holding down on the sleep and home buttons at the same time for about 10-15 seconds until the Apple Logo appears - ignore the red slider - let go of the buttons.

    Mac OS files may contain two parts: Data & Resource. On HFS+ disks you see only one file.  On Dos disks, you see two files. One file is visible.  One is hidden. Turns out I have classic installed on my system.  The finder application contains  data & resource forks.
